ENGLISH h Play/pause (y/9) button Press when stopped or paused to start playback. Use this button to pause playback during playback (page 32). i Function buttons (PHONO/AUX, FM/AM, CD/Bluetooth) To listen to a record, press the PHONO/AUX button and select PHONO. To listen to an external device connected to one of the AUX jacks (AUX 1 IN or AUX 2 IN), press the PHONO/AUX button and select AUX. To listen to the radio, press the FM/AM button. Press the FM/AM button again to switch between FM and AM bands. To listen to a CD, press the CD/Bluetooth button and select CD. To listen to a Bluetooth device, press the CD/ Bluetooth button and select Bluetooth. j SOUND button Use to adjust the bass and treble, as well as the leftright volume balance (page 28). k MUTE button Use to temporarily silence the output (page 29). l PAIRING button Use this when pairing with other Bluetooth devices and when ending Bluetooth connections (pages 44 and 43). m DISPLAY button Press when FM/AM or CD/Bluetooth is selected to show the current time. n INFO button When listening to a CD, use to change the information shown on the display (page 40). o MEMORY/CLOCK ADJ button When listening to the radio, use when setting radio station presets (page 50). Use to adjust the clock (page 25). p PLAY MODE/FM MODE button When listening to a CD, use to change the play mode (ordinary, repeat, shuffle) (page 38). When listening to FM radio, use to switch between stereo and mono (page 49). q VOLUME (+/−) buttons Use to adjust the volume. Press the + button to raise the volume, and press the − button to lower the volume. 21
